EXAMINING URBAN AND RURAL PHARMACY AVAILABILITY IN MINNESOTA FROM 2009 TO 2020
Therapeutic Area: ASCVD/CVD in Special Populations Background: Cardiovascular disease (CVD) is the leading cause of death in the United States. Controlling CVD risk factors is key to treatment and prevention. However, medication adherence is difficult when pharmacies are difficult to access. This st...
